使用 IMPdp 实用程序导入 DMP 文件。确保您具有 DMP 文件所在目录的读权限。如果 DMP 文件很大,导入过程可能需要一段时间。导入 DMP 文件会覆盖现有数据,请在操作前备份数据库。如使用 Oracle SQL Developer 等工具导入 DMP 文件,可利用向导简化流程。

如何使用 Oracle 导入 DMP 文件
步骤 1:准备 DMP 文件
确保您拥有要导入的 DMP 文件。此文件通常包含数据库的备份或导出内容。
步骤 2:连接到数据库
使用 SQL*Plus 或 Oracle SQL Developer 等工具连接到您的 Oracle 数据库,您拥有足够的权限来导入数据。
步骤 3:禁用约束
在导入数据之前,您需要禁用表上的任何约束,因为这些约束可能会干扰导入过程。使用以下命令禁用所有约束:
<code class="sql">ALTER TABLE <table_name> DISABLE ALL CONSTRAINTS;</code>
步骤 4:导入 DMP 文件
使用 IMPdp 实用程序导入 DMP 文件。以下命令将导入整个数据库:
<code class="sql">impdp SYSTEM/password DIRECTORY=<directory_path> DUMPFILE=<dmp_filename></code>
其中:
步骤 5:启用约束
导入数据后,您需要重新启用表上的约束。使用以下命令启用所有约束:
<code class="sql">ALTER TABLE <table_name> ENABLE ALL CONSTRAINTS;</code>
注意事项:
以上就是oracle怎么导入dmp文件的详细内容,更多请关注php中文网其它相关文章!
每个人都需要一台速度更快、更稳定的 PC。随着时间的推移,垃圾文件、旧注册表数据和不必要的后台进程会占用资源并降低性能。幸运的是,许多工具可以让 Windows 保持平稳运行。
Copyright 2014-2025 https://www.php.cn/ All Rights Reserved | php.cn | 湘ICP备2023035733号